Eco-Friendly Motorola A45 for Sale Unlocked
Motorola has quietly rolled out the A45, an eco-friendly slider with a modest QVGA display, 2 megapixel camera, 3.5mm headphone jack, microSD memmory card slot, and quad-band EDGE. The kicker is that 70% of the A45 can be recycled, and 25% of it is made from recycled plastic bottles. The blocky style looks a lot…

Sony Ericsson Announces Elm and Hazel GreenHeart Phones
Over the summer, we got a peek at the first eco phone from Sony Ericsson, but today the GreenHeart family grows by two devices and a Bluetooth headset. Both the Hazel and Elm are made out of recycled plastics, and the only real difference between the two is form factor (Elm is a candybar, Hazel…

Samsung Reclaim Arriving on Bell September 17th
As rumored a little while ago, we now have word that the eco-friendly Samsung Reclaim is arriving at Bell. The Canadian carrier is set to launch the Samsung Reclaim up north on September 17th. The device will be available in ‘Ocean Blue’ and ‘Earth Green’, and is made from corn-based bio-plastic materials, which make it…
